Quick walk-around β catalytic converter, gas cap, exhaust, hoses. Confirming everything's present and connected.
For 1996+ vehicles, technician plugs into the diagnostic port under your dash. Reads trouble codes, checks monitor readiness, verifies check engine light function.
10β15 minutes for the test. Pass and we file your certificate electronically with the DMV same day.

Most vehicles pass. If yours doesn't, your technician explains what failed β clearly, without jargon.
As a full Multicare facility, we diagnose and repair most emissions issues right here on Higuera. Common causes: oxygen sensors, catalytic converters, gas cap seals, incomplete readiness monitors. Many are same-day fixes.
Re-test after our repair at no additional inspection fee. One shop, one visit.

Cars that sit (common for Cal Poly students who mostly bike) may have incomplete monitors. Drive normally for a few days before testing.
